Former Journey Dev Says TGC’s Next Game Will “Change The Industry”

After blowing away the gaming world with Journey, acclaimed developer thatgamecompany has moved on to create a new, multiplatform title that will apparently bring our jaws to the floor once more.

Former employee Asher Vollmer recently announced on his blog that he will be departing the company to develop games on his own, but spoke incredibly highly of TGC and its upcoming unannounced project. "The game is going to be incredible, but it is moving slowly. There are YEARS remaining on the project and, quite frankly, those are years I don’t want to give up for a game that isn’t truly mine," he explained.

With regards to what thatgamecompany's new game will be, Vollmer went on to add, "Obviously I can’t divulge any details about it, but… It’s going to be huge. And I don’t mean it’s going to be a long sprawling game, I mean it’s going to be an IMPORTANT game. I genuinely believe it’s going to change the industry in a really positive way."
